We are excited to announce an opening for a dedicated Year 2 Teacher at a prestigious primary school in the beautiful borough of Kensington and Chelsea. This school is known for its strong support for staff and a dynamic, engaging learning environment.

About the Role:As a Year 2 Teacher, you will play a vital role in shaping the educational journey of our young learners. Your responsibilities will include:

  • Plan and deliver engaging KS2 lessons
  • Apply effective behaviour management strategies
  • Collaborate with the Classroom TA to enhance lesson effectiveness
  • Adapt learning materials to meet the needs of all pupils
  • Participate in weekly staff meetings

Requirements:

  • Qualified Teacher Status (QTS) is essential.
  • Experience teaching Year 2 or similar age groups is highly desirable.
  • Strong communication and interpersonal skills.
  • A passion for inspiring and motivating young children.
  • Ability to work effectively as part of a team.
